After a string of 12 wins, Notre Dame Prep's good fortune finally ran out on Thursday. They took a 6-1 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Williamston Hornets. The Fighting Irish were not able to repeat the success they had when they faced the Hornets earlier this season, when they won 7-5.
Notre Dame Prep's loss dropped their record down to 20-5. As for Williamston, their win bumped their record up to 26-5.
Notre Dame Prep and Williamston should be looking forward to their upcoming games as both have a sizable advantage in the MaxPreps Michigan Rankings. The Fighting Irish will face off against All Saints Central at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day with a big rank advantage (27 vs. 233). The two teams have allowed few runs on average (Notre Dame Prep 2.3, the Cougars 2.5) so any runs scored will be well earned. Meanwhile, Williamston (ranked 35th) will meet Kalamazoo Central (ranked 129th) at 11:00 a.m. on Saturday.
